About Jharkhand Jan Dhan Yojana

Jharkhand Jan Dhan Yojana is a state-level financial inclusion scheme launched by the Jharkhand government to provide basic banking services to all citizens, particularly the unbanked and underbanked population. The scheme aims to ensure universal access to banking facilities, promote financial literacy, and facilitate government benefit transfers directly to beneficiary accounts. Under this initiative, eligible individuals can open zero-balance bank accounts with participating banks without maintaining a minimum balance. The scheme also includes provision for debit cards, overdraft facilities up to Rs. 10,000 after six months, and insurance coverage. It targets all sections of society including farmers, laborers, students, and self-employed individuals across Jharkhand to achieve comprehensive financial inclusion and reduce dependence on informal credit sources.

Who Is Eligible?

The Jharkhand Jan Dhan Yojana is designed to be inclusive and accessible to all Indian citizens aged 18 years and above residing in Jharkhand. There are no specific income restrictions, making it open to people from all economic backgrounds. The scheme welcomes farmers, laborers, students, self-employed individuals, and anyone from the unbanked and underbanked population. There are no caste or category-based restrictions, and the scheme is equally available to all genders. To be eligible, you must be an Indian citizen and have a valid government-issued ID proof such as Aadhaar Card, Voter ID Card, Driving License, PAN Card, or Passport. The primary requirement is that you should be a resident of Jharkhand, though Indian citizens from other states may also be eligible if they are currently residing in the state. The scheme specifically targets those who do not have access to basic banking services or those whose banking access is limited. Students can apply regardless of their employment status, and farmers can apply whether they own land or work as agricultural laborers. There are no minimum balance requirements to maintain the account, making it truly accessible to people with limited financial capacity. 📝How to Apply for Jharkhand Jan Dhan Yojana

Applying for the Jharkhand Jan Dhan Yojana is a simple process that any eligible citizen can complete. First, gather your required documents which include a valid government-issued ID proof such as Aadhaar Card, Voter ID Card, Driving License, PAN Card, or Passport. Second, visit the nearest bank branch that participates in this scheme, such as nationalized banks, cooperative banks, or other authorized financial institutions in Jharkhand. Third, meet with a bank representative and express your interest in opening a Jan Dhan account. Fourth, fill out the account opening form with your personal details and submit it along with your government-issued ID proof. Fifth, complete any verification process that the bank may require, which is usually minimal for this scheme. Sixth, once your application is approved, you will receive your zero-balance bank account details along with a debit card. Seventh, after maintaining your account for six months, you become eligible to apply for an overdraft facility of up to Rs. 10,000. ?Frequently Asked Questions

1Who is eligible to apply for Jharkhand Jan Dhan Yojana?

All Indian citizens aged 18 years and above are eligible to apply, including farmers, laborers, self-employed individuals, students, and any unbanked or underbanked person. There is no income restriction or caste limitation. Valid government-issued ID proof such as Aadhaar, Voter ID, Driving License, or Passport is required for application.

2What are the main benefits of opening an account under this scheme?

The main benefits include a zero-balance bank account, free debit card, life insurance cover of Rs. 1 lakh, accidental death benefit of Rs. 2 lakh, overdraft facility up to Rs. 10,000 after six months of regular account operation, and digital payment access. Direct benefit transfer of government schemes is also facilitated through the account.

3What documents are needed to open an account?

You need a valid government-issued ID proof such as Aadhaar Card, Voter ID, Driving License, PAN Card, or Passport. Proof of address may also be required. The process is simple and can be completed at any participating bank branch in Jharkhand without any minimum balance requirement.

4Is there a minimum balance requirement to maintain the account?

No, accounts opened under Jharkhand Jan Dhan Yojana are zero-balance accounts. You can keep the account open without maintaining any minimum balance, making it accessible to all sections of society regardless of their financial capacity.

5How can I apply for this scheme?

You can apply by visiting any participating bank branch in your area with the required identity documents. The bank staff will assist you in filling the application form and opening the account. The entire process is simple, quick, and free of cost with no account opening charges.
